- Cloud9.Client.tag_resource(**kwargs)#
Adds tags to an Cloud9 development environment.
Warning
Tags that you add to an Cloud9 environment by using this method will NOT be automatically propagated to underlying resources.
See also: AWS API Documentation
Request Syntax
response = client.tag_resource( ResourceARN='string', Tags=[ { 'Key': 'string', 'Value': 'string' }, ] )
- Parameters:
ResourceARN (string) –
[REQUIRED]
The Amazon Resource Name (ARN) of the Cloud9 development environment to add tags to.
Tags (list) –
[REQUIRED]
The list of tags to add to the given Cloud9 development environment.
(dict) –
Metadata that is associated with Amazon Web Services resources. In particular, a name-value pair that can be associated with an Cloud9 development environment. There are two types of tags: user tags and system tags. A user tag is created by the user. A system tag is automatically created by Amazon Web Services services. A system tag is prefixed with
"aws:"
and cannot be modified by the user.Key (string) – [REQUIRED]
The name part of a tag.
Value (string) – [REQUIRED]
The value part of a tag.
